Seahawks May Use Milroe in Special Packages
Jalen Milroe, drafted by the Seattle Seahawks in the third round of the 2025 NFL Draft, is preparing for a developmental role behind Sam Darnold and Drew Lock. He has begun rookie minicamp showing humility and leadership and is using virtual reality training to improve his NFL decision-making and timing, following a method popularized by Jayden Daniels. While Milroe's athleticism and deep-ball skills are evident, he is focusing on earning the respect of teammates and coaches with a team-first approach. Seahawks coaches have encouraged him to emulate the poise of quarterbacks like Daniels and Brock Purdy, emphasizing the development of intangible skills. Despite a draft slide that dropped him to No. 92 overall, Milroe is motivated to prove himself in Seattle. The organization is committed to patient development and may utilize his unique abilities in special packages as he grows toward a potential starting role.
